Crafting the Ultimate Themed Experience
The heart of a modern cabin quiz marathon lies in its thematic architecture. Gone are the days of random, disjointed questions. A successful marathon weaves a cohesive narrative across multiple rounds, each lasting anywhere from fifteen to forty-five minutes. Themes might range from “The Natural World” — covering local flora, astronomy, and survival skills — to “Pop Culture Through the Decades,” with audio and visual clues projected onto a rustic bedsheet. Some hosts design a “Journey Through Time” marathon, where each round represents a different historical era, complete with period-appropriate snacks and decor. This narrative thread keeps energy high and gives participants a sense of progression, turning a simple quiz into an epic intellectual voyage.
Tech-Enabled, Nature-Embraced
Contrary to the notion that cabin getaways reject technology, the modern quiz marathon leverages it strategically to enhance, not detract from, the experience. Wireless buzzers or smartphone-based responder apps allow for real-time scoring and instant answer reveals, adding a game-show thrill. Portable projectors turn cabin walls into dynamic scoreboards, displaying leaderboards and bonus round animations. Yet, the technology remains a tool, not the centerpiece. Playlists of cinematic interlude music fade during thinking time, and nature sounds return between rounds, grounding the group in the surrounding pines and lakes. The key is intentional use: devices are set to “do not disturb,” and the focus stays on the human connection, with tech serving the flow rather than interrupting it.
Team Dynamics and Shifting Alliances
A hallmark of the extended marathon format is the evolution of team strategy. Unlike a single, frantic trivia night, a marathon lasting four to six hours — or even a full weekend with breaks for hikes and meals — allows for deep team dynamics. Alliances form and fracture; a team dominating the science round might struggle with literature, creating natural ebbs and flows in the standings. Some marathons introduce “steal” or “challenge” cards, earned through bonus puzzles, which can be used to redirect points or swap questions. This layer of tactical play keeps every round unpredictable, and the extended timeline means that early leaders rarely coast to victory. The comeback narrative is baked into the structure, ensuring that every team stays invested until the final question.

Designing Your Own Marathon Blueprint
Creating a cabin quiz marathon from scratch is an exercise in creativity and organization. The modern host begins with a clear timeline, balancing intense quiz rounds with active interludes like a short nature walk or a stretching session to reset the mind. Question writing is a collaborative pre-trip activity, with each participant contributing a round to ensure diverse interests are represented. A “mystery envelope” containing wildcard questions offers a safety valve if energy dips unexpectedly. Practical logistics are equally crucial: test all tech beforehand, prepare backup paper scoresheets, and assign a neutral “quizmaster” who does not compete but orchestrates the flow with charisma and fairness. The blueprint is flexible, allowing for spontaneous detours based on the group’s mood, because the best marathons breathe with their players.
